What Are Double Charge Tiles?
Double charge vitrified tiles are a type of premium vitrified tile made by fusing two layers of pigment during the manufacturing process. This dual-layer technique results in a surface that is 3–4mm thicker than regular tiles, making it significantly more durable and wear-resistant. These tiles are especially well-suited for high-traffic areas like staircases, lobbies, and hallways, as they don’t fade or wear out easily.
Unlike digitally printed tiles, the patterns on double charge tiles penetrate deeper into the surface, ensuring long-lasting elegance. With their sleek finishes and uniform texture, they offer both functional strength and aesthetic appeal. Combining lasting strength with sophisticated design, double charge tiles are a smart choice for residential and commercial applications alike.

How Double Charge Tiles Compare with Other Tile Types
Choosing the right tile depends on factors like durability, aesthetics, budget, and area of application. Double charge vitrified tiles are often compared with full body vitrified tiles and GVT/PGVT tiles, each having distinct features. This section breaks down how these tile types differ in terms of composition, design durability, visual variety, and price, helping you make an informed choice for your staircase, hallway, or commercial project.
Feature | Double Charge Tiles | Full Body Tiles | GVT / PGVT Tiles |
Surface Design Layer | Made using a dual-layer process that fuses two layers of pigments, resulting in a 3–4 mm thick upper layer. | Colored pigments run uniformly through the entire tile body, not just the surface. | Surface is coated with a digitally printed glaze layer that carries the design. |
Design Durability | Very high. The thick top layer makes the design long-lasting even in high-traffic areas like staircases or commercial floors. | Extremely high. Since the design goes through the full tile body, scratches or chips don’t show easily. | Moderate. The design is on the surface, so wear and tear may fade the look over time. |
Range of Designs Available | Moderate variety. Typically limited to stone, marble, or granular swirl looks due to the manufacturing process. | Limited to uniform color tones or subtle textures. Not suited for decorative or printed designs. | Very high variety with digital prints, ideal for wood, marble, floral, abstract, and custom decorative patterns. |
Price Range | Mid-range pricing. More economical than full body charge tiles but costlier than glazed options. Good value for high-use areas. | High. Offers maximum durability and is priced accordingly, suited for industrial or heavy-duty spaces. | Low to moderate. Affordable and attractive, especially for decorative use in residential settings. |
Slip Resistance & Application Suitability | Available in matt and satin finishes for better slip resistance, suitable for staircases, hallways, and commercial areas. | Often used in outdoor or industrial applications, available in textured finishes for added grip. | Glossy finishes dominate; less slip-resistant, better suited for decorative residential spaces like living rooms or feature walls. |

Diagonal Layouts to Enhance Room Width Perception
Diagonal tile placement can visually expand narrow spaces like stair approaches, corridors, or small entryways. Laying double charge vitrified tiles at a 45-degree angle breaks the straight lines of a standard grid, giving a room or stairwell more movement and perceived width. This layout works best with medium or large tile formats in light shades like beige or white tiles. It also reduces the appearance of grout lines in high-traffic areas.

Extra-Thick Design Layer (2–4mm) for Longer Durability
Double charge tiles are manufactured with a top layer that’s 2 to 4 mm thick. This dense surface adds superior strength, ensuring the tiles withstand wear over long periods. It’s especially useful in staircases and corridors where tiles endure daily impact. The thickness also protects the design from fading, offering extended performance in both residential and public settings.
Scratch and Stain Resistant for Busy Areas
The vitrified surface of double charge tiles is built to resist scratches and stains, making them ideal for areas with heavy usage. Dirt, footwear marks, and accidental spills can be cleaned easily without damaging the tile’s finish. This feature is particularly valuable in high-traffic places like stairwells, apartment entrances, and office lobbies where cleanliness and durability are equally important.
Uniform Finish – No Printed Layers to Wear Off
Unlike printed tiles, double charge tiles have their design integrated into the surface during manufacturing. This results in a uniform appearance that doesn’t fade or chip easily. The absence of surface print layers ensures long-lasting aesthetics, even in areas where tiles are constantly exposed to foot traffic, cleaning, or movement, such as staircases or public corridors.
